conforming to the initial

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"conforming to the initial"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ing adherence to an original standard, guideline, or condition. Example: "The final design is conforming to the initial specifications provided by the client."

FAQs

How can I rephrase "conforming to the initial"?

Alternatives include "adhering to the original", "consistent with the initial", or "in line with the initial". The best choice depends on the specific context.

What does "conforming to the initial" mean?

It means that something is following or adhering to the original plan, specifications, or conditions that were initially set. It implies alignment with a starting point or standard.

Is it better to use "conforming to the initial" or "consistent with the initial"?

Both are valid, but ""consistent with the initial"" might be preferred when emphasizing a continuous state of agreement, while "conforming to the initial" emphasizes the act of aligning with something from the beginning.

How to use "conforming to the initial" in a sentence?

For example, "The prototype is "conforming to the initial" design specifications" or "The study's methodology is "conforming to the initial" ethical guidelines".
